Voluntary vs. Involuntary Nervous System
The nervous system also has voluntary and involuntary divisions :
| Division | Control | Examples |
|---|---|---|
| Somatic (Voluntary) | Conscious control | Moving arms, walking, talking |
| Autonomic (Involuntary) | Unconscious control | Heartbeat, breathing, digestion |

How Neurons Communicate
Neurons communicate through an electrochemical process :
Electrical Signal: An impulse travels down the axon as an action potential
Chemical Signal: At the axon terminal, neurotransmitters are released into the synapse (the gap between neurons)
Signal Reception: Neurotransmitters bind to receptors on the next neuron’s dendrites

The Spinal Cord
The spinal cord is a continuation of the medulla oblongata, running through the vertebral column . It has two main functions :
Conducts signals between the brain and body
Controls reflex actions
⚡ Reflex Action and Reflex Arc
A reflex action is a quick, involuntary response to a stimulus that does not involve the brain .
The reflex arc follows this pathway :
Stimulus → Receptor → Sensory Neuron → Spinal Cord → Motor Neuron → Effector (Muscle/Gland) → Response
Example: When you touch a hot object, your hand pulls away instantly before you feel the pain . This happens because the signal travels through the spinal cord, not to the brain, saving precious time .
